Use the command line interface to export information for a specified workload. This is useful for extracting the information required to perform an index analysis on a test system using Teradata Index Wizard. You must specify the workload name and the name of the QCD that contains the workload.
  1. Use the following command syntax to export by workload:
    tset [-icf <commandfile> ]|
         [[-c|-l] <DSN_or_tdpid>\<username>\<password>
          [-am <Authentication Mechanism>\<Authentication Parameter>]
          [-scs <Session characterset>]
          -qcd <qcdname> -ewl <workloadname>
          [-ewr <recommendationtag1> [-ewr <recommendationtag2> ... ]]
          [-f <exportfile>]
          [-d -s -r -p -o -g -w -e -m]
          [-xapp]]

    The following example demonstrates how to export by workload from the command line. Type:

    tset -l prod\dbc\dbc -qcd qcd -ewl wl1 -dsrpow -f workload1

    Object definitions, statistics, and RAS for the objects referenced by the queries of workload wl1 in the QCD named qcd from the system prod are exported. The execution plans for the queries, the workload definition, plus any index recommendations and cost parameters are also exported. This is all of the information needed to do an index analysis on a test system using Teradata Index Wizard. The exported data is saved to a file named workload1.
